Blue and Gold and Blue
Over the weekend, I spotted a pretty cool drawing of Booster Gold and Blue Beetle by Joe Rubenstein. Before I could post it today, the owner sold it and removed it from the site. Drat! That's two consecutive posts ruined by takedowns! The Internet giveth, and the Internet taketh away.
Therefore, I offer instead for your viewing pleasure this sketch cover of Booster Gold and Blue Beetle and Blue Devil by Paris Cullins!
As you can see, that's not Booster's normal costume. But then, Booster is the only character of the three that Paris Cullins didn't draw for DC in the 1980s, so I think we can forgive him.

Lego My Ego
Despite appearing in LEGO Batman 3: Beyond Gotham, Booster Gold has never had his own LEGO minifig in real life. Forrester Simon is looking to change that with an Indiegogo campaign.
This unofficial minifig is being custom printed in limited quantity and will sell for $40 each. That may seem steep for 1-and-a-half inches of plastic, but can you really put a price tag on solid gold?
